- The distance between Comitan, Mexico and Fredericksburg National Park, Va, Usa is approximately 2,835 km or 1,762 mi.
- To reach Comitan in this distance one would set out from Fredericksburg National Park, Va bearing 215.6° or SW and follow the great circles arc to approach Comitan bearing 208.5° or SSW .
- Comitan has a subtropical highland climate with dry winters (Cwb) whereas Fredericksburg National Park, Va has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Comitan is in or near the subtropical dry forest biome whereas Fredericksburg National Park, Va is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 5.2 °C (9.4°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 20.4 °C (36.7°F) less in Comitan.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 27.2 mm (1.1 in) more which is equivalent to 27.2 l/m² (0.67 US gal/ft²) or 272,000 l/ha (29,079 US gal/ac) more. About 1 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 19.2° higher in Comitan than in Fredericksburg National Park, Va.
